API Key 管理
API Key 是你调用 Token4AI Cloud 网关的凭证。接入前先创建一个 Key,再把它配置到 Agent、SDK、命令行工具或服务端应用中。
创建 API Key
- 登录 Dashboard。
- 打开
/dashboard/api-keys。 - 选择 Provider,例如 OpenAI、Anthropic、Gemini 或 MiniMax。
- 查看页面展示的支持模型和可选分组。
- 选择一个或多个渠道分组。
- 点击创建 API Key。
- 立即复制完整 Key,并保存到本地密钥管理器或服务端环境变量。
完整 Key 只应该保存在你信任的本地环境、服务器密钥管理系统或 CI Secret 中。不要把完整 Key 放到前端代码、公开仓库、截图、Issue 或聊天窗口里。
选择正确的 Provider
Provider 决定你应该使用哪类协议和 Base URL:
| 使用场景 | 推荐 Provider | Base URL | | --- | --- | --- | | Codex、OpenAI SDK、OpenAI-compatible 客户端 | OpenAI | https://api.token4ai.cloud/v1 | | Claude Code、Anthropic-compatible 客户端 | Anthropic | https://api.token4ai.cloud | | Gemini CLI、Gemini-compatible 客户端 | Gemini | https://api.token4ai.cloud | | 兼容 OpenAI 协议的其他模型 | 页面展示为准 | 通常为 https://api.token4ai.cloud/v1 |
如果 API Key 页面展示了特定接入地址,优先使用页面展示的地址。
分组如何选择
分组代表这个 Key 可以走的调用通道。一般建议:
- 第一次测试:选择页面默认或推荐分组。
- 生产服务:为生产单独创建 Key,不要和本地测试共用。
- 多项目团队:按项目、环境或负责人拆分 Key。
- 需要更高可用性:选择多个分组,让系统按配置顺序处理。
分组名称、说明、倍率和可用性以 Dashboard 当前展示为准。
在本地保存 Key
推荐用环境变量保存:
export TOKEN4AI_API_KEY="你的 API Key"
OpenAI-compatible 客户端通常也支持:
export OPENAI_API_KEY="$TOKEN4AI_API_KEY"
Anthropic-compatible 客户端通常使用:
export ANTHROPIC_API_KEY="$TOKEN4AI_API_KEY"
Gemini-compatible 客户端通常使用:
export GEMINI_API_KEY="$TOKEN4AI_API_KEY"
Key 泄露或丢失怎么办
如果完整 Key 丢失:
- 创建一个新 API Key。
- 更新本地、服务器或 CI 中的环境变量。
- 验证新 Key 可以正常调用。
- 删除旧 Key。
如果怀疑 Key 泄露,应立即删除该 Key,并检查使用历史中是否有异常调用。
接入失败时先检查
- API Key 是否来自当前账号。
- Provider 和客户端协议是否匹配。
- Base URL 是否正确。
- 模型名是否属于当前 Provider。
- 账号余额是否足够。
- Key 是否选中了可用分组。
- 使用历史中是否出现对应请求和错误信息。